[LUGOS] postfix in smarthost
Metod Kozelj
metod.kozelj at lugos.si
Fri Nov 22 13:44:14 CET 2002
Howdy!
Fredi Najžar wrote:
> od kod prihaja pošta, ki je naslovljena recimo na
> undisclosed-recipients at pop.siol.net ipd.
Od koder koli. Jaz recimo včasih pošljem okoli pošto, ki ima naslovnika
'/dev/null'. In to iz pine-ta.
Če pa si narediš program (lahko tudi shell skripto), ki naredi ustrezno
datoteko, jo lahko podtakneš direktno MTA-ju (sendmail, postfix, ...).
Prejemnika pošte podaš kot parameter MTA-ju[*] in ta jo na ustrezni
naslov dostavi. Pri tem pa samega maila ne spreminja, torej je prejemnik
v headerjih od maila lahko fake. Povsem isto pa velja za pošiljatelja.
Če torej veš, da je prejemnik pošte nekdo at siol.net, daš v header maila
prejemnika 'undisclosed-recipients at pop.siol.net', nato pa narediš
$ cat mail_with_headers.txt | sendmail -f user at pop.siol.net
user at pop.siol.net
Seveda lahko našteješ več uporabnikov, kot 'Errors-to:" naslov pa daš
recimo "webmaster at siol.net".
Seveda bo MTA, ki bo sprejel takle mail, dodal en header, da je mail
prejel od tvoje mašine. Ampak ker ti to narediš kot dial-up uporabnik,
boš težko izsledljiv.
--
Peace!
Mkx
---- perl -e 'print $i=pack(c5,(41*2),sqrt(7056),(unpack(c,H)-2),oct(115),10);'
More information about the lugos-list
mailing list